Xiaomi Redmi 7A With Snapdragon 439 Launched in India

Xiaomi, a Chinese electronics company has recently launched Redmi 7A in India after launching it successfully in China. Xiaomi offers a 2 years of warranty on Redmi 7A, just for it’s Indian customers.

Redmi 7A features a 5.45 inch HD+ display with an 18:9 aspect ratio. It is powered by an octa-core Snapdragon 439 SoC and runs on an Android 9 Pie with MIUI 10 on the top. It is backed up a 4000 mAh battery with 10W charging Support. However, to please Indian customers, Xiaomi offers a 12MP Sony IMX486 camera at the back along with an LED flash and PDAF lens, on the Indian variant of Redmi 7A. Along with 12 MP rear camera, Redmi 7A also has a 5 MP selfie camera that supports AI face unlock feature.

Redmi 7A is available in various colour options like Matte Black, Matte Blue, and Matte Gold. Redmi 7A is available in two variants based on storage. One is 2GB RAM+16GB of internal storage variant and the other is 2GB RAM +32GB of internal storage variant. Both the variants support connectivity options like 4G VoLTE, Wi-Fi, Micro USB and 3.55 mm headphone jack.

As per the news, Redmi 7A will go on sale in India on 11th of July at 12 noon. It will be available for purchase through websites like Flipkart, Mi.com and Mi Home stores. The Redmi 7A(2GB RAM+ 16GB) storage variants is priced at Rs 5,999 and Redmi 7A(2GB RAM+ 32GB) storage variants is priced at Rs 6, 199. The company is also offering an introductory offer of Rs 200 discount on both the variants of Redmi 7A. The offer is only applicable to Indian buyers and is valid till the end of July.
